Web30 mei 2024 · Lt Col Avatar S Cheema was the first Indian and 16th person in the world to climb Mount Everest. Along with eight others, Avatar Singh climbed Mt Everest on May 20, 1965, after two failed attempts. Cheema was a captain in the 7th Bn Parachute regiment at that time and later, he was promoted to colonel. Web17 nov. 2016 · Tim Macartney-Snape. Tim Macartney-Snape paved the way for all Australian Everest summiteers when he and Greg Mortimer became the first Aussies to reach the summit on the 3rd of October 1984. Web22 jul. 2024 · Junko Tabei (田部井 淳子 Tabei Junko née Ishibashi 22 September 1939 – 20 October 2016) was a Japanese mountaineer author and teacher. She was the first woman to reach the summit of Mount Everest and the first woman to ascend the Seven Summits climbing the highest peak on every continent. Web6 okt. 2024 · In May of 1978, Reinhold Messner and Peter Habeler made history when they became the first climbers to summit Mount Everest without the use of supplemental oxygen. As of February 2014, there had been 6,871 ascents of Everest by 4,042 different climbers, meaning some climbers, most of them Sherpas, have reached the top multiple times. Two Sherpas, Apa and Phurba Tashi, hold the record for the most ascents – 21.
